Reps welcome Ezekwesili’s call for debate over ‘jumbo pay’

ABUJA— The House of Representatives, yesterday, accepted the challenge by former Minister of Education, Dr. Oby Ezekwesili, for a public debate over members’ salaries and allowances.
In doing so, however, the House said that the former Minister must be ready to comply with certain rules and divorce what it called “an out-of-office syndrome.”
But in another stance, the House carpeted Ezewkwesili, describing her recent outburst on the National Assembly as being prompted by avarice and unrestricted ambition to re- launch herself into political space.
The position of the House was contained in a statement released by the Deputy Chairman, House Committee on Media and Public Affairs, Mr. Victor Ogene.
